Carrying Out Thorough Case Investigations



To effectively represent your customers, perform an extensive examination of the instance. This is vital in developing a solid protection technique and uncovering any evidence that can sustain your customer's innocence or mitigate their charges.

Beginning by evaluating all available files, such as cops reports, witness declarations, and forensic reports. Meeting witnesses, both the prosecution's and your very own, to gather extra information or determine variances.

Visit the crime scene to gain a far better understanding of the circumstances surrounding the instance. Consult with experts, such as forensic professionals or private detectives, to aid in evaluating evidence or finding prospective witnesses.

Additionally, explore any kind of prospective legal concerns or constitutional offenses that can impact the instance. By conducting a thorough investigation, you can reveal important details and create a compelling defense technique that provides your customer the most effective opportunity at a positive result.

Staying Clear Of Typical Mistakes in Trial Prep Work



To avoid usual errors in test prep work, you ought to carefully review all appropriate instance files and talk to specialists in order to build a strong defense strategy. By doing so, you can make sure that you're well-prepared and geared up to properly represent your customer in court.

Right here are some crucial actions to comply with:

- Completely check out all the evidence: Make the effort to review every piece of proof, consisting of police reports, witness declarations, and forensic reports. This will certainly aid you determine any inconsistencies or weaknesses in the prosecution's case.

- Seek expert point of views: Speak with professionals in relevant fields such as forensic scientific research, psychology, or technology. Their insights and opinions can be invaluable in challenging the prosecution's evidence or giving alternative explanations.

- Expect the opposing arguments: Analyze the prosecution's instance and anticipate their arguments. This will enable you to establish counterarguments and enhance your protection approach.

Browsing the Difficulties of Cross-Examination



When cross-examining witnesses, you must be prepared to encounter numerous obstacles and effectively browse them to strengthen your instance. Cross-examination can be a critical moment in a trial, as it allows you to challenge the reliability and integrity of the witness's testimony.

One challenge you might run into is an aggressive witness that's uncooperative or combative. In such a scenario, it's important to preserve your composure and stay concentrated on the truths.

Another difficulty is dealing with evasive witnesses who attempt to stay clear of answering your questions straight. To conquer this, you can reword your inquiries or present contradictory evidence to collar the witness.

Additionally, you may deal with objections from the opposite guidance throughout cross-examination. It's vital to prepare for possible arguments and be prepared with persuasive debates to counter them.
